      Are Google site links only ever shown on the top website? Or is it possible for certain queries for the site in position #2 or #3 or something to have site links but the #1 position not have them?         Hello! In my experience, site links are only shown for the top ranking site. And it's typically for a branded search term. In terms of optimization, the best you can do with Google is to demote URLs that you do not want used as a site link. You can demote up to 100 in Google Webmaster Tools.

        Bing allows some additional control: you can weight the pages that are appearing in Bing's site link consideration set. For example, there might be 15 URLs in their consideration set, but they only display 8. So you have the ability to make suggestions as to which of the 15 will be displayed in search results.

        With all of that said, site links typically come from the main navigation and is algorithmically derived, so presumably, it's the most important pages on your site, as determined by site architecture, AND the pages that have high user engagement.

        I'll leave you with some advice from Google on optimizing for quality site links:

        "There are best practices you can follow, however, to improve the quality of your sitelinks. For example, for your site's internal links, make sure you use anchor text and alt text that's informative, compact, and avoids repetition."

          I'm curious, what does Google mean here regarding internal links avoiding repetition? Wouldn't it make sense that your internal links for a particular page on your site all use the same anchor text for the sake of consistency? Or am I not understanding their advice correctly?

              I think the "avoids repetition" is in reference to anchor text or alt text to two different pages. For example, if Page A and Page B are both priority pages and both in the main navigation menu, their anchor text or alt text should be different. That way, when Google displays them as site links, they both won't display the same text in the site link.
